Output 8627542ce63a73933934c323d6ba4139a715f498e35cded251f15cd14b0877e9:0

value
269132
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17abd85f2eacc1669ede6560fdaacec24091e197 OP_EQUALVERIFY OP_CHECKSIG
address
13AAQRiLqEDAWys1wCcZaKo4uZeeD63un6
transaction
8627542ce63a73933934c323d6ba4139a715f498e35cded251f15cd14b0877e9
spent
true